Analysis

Qatar recorded 640,000 tonnes for greenhouse gas emissions by sector in 2023.

The figure is up 1.6% on the previous year and up 93.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, greenhouse gas emissions by sector in Qatar peaked at 730,000 tonnes in 2020 and was at its lowest, 120,000 tonnes, in 2005.

That places Qatar 147th out of 193 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
